The High Pressure Diels-Alder Reactions of Quinone-mono-ketals. -Simple quinone-mono-ketals react with nonactivated dienes at high pressure to yield the corresponding adducts. Treatment of these adducts with catalytic acid forms the aromatized products, i.e. the annulated benzenes or naphthalenes.
